For the following situations,which nursing intervention constitutes false imprisonment?


A) The nurse seeks the physician's order after restraining a combative client who states,"No one can stop me from leaving."
B) The nurse institutes seclusion of a client who has been consistently seeking the attention of the nurses much of the day.
C) The nurse runs after an involuntarily admitted psychotic client who runs off the unit and then agrees to return.
D) The nurse calls the security team to prevent an involuntarily admitted client from leaving.
